Chuanxiong is known as a qi medicine in blood, and its function is to move qi and open depression, invigorate blood stasis, and relieve pain. It is commonly used to treat diseases such as headaches that are more severe, and to move qi and open depression with Chuanxiong, which can be commonly used for various wind-cold headaches, migraines, and vascular headaches; secondly, it is used to invigorate blood stasis, and is often used to treat gynecological diseases, irregular menstruation, and menorrhagia; thirdly, it is used to treat coronary heart disease, such as chest tightness, breath-holding, and pain in the precordial region Fourthly, it is often used to treat some surgical conditions, such as bruises and bruises, to move Qi and invigorate Blood. However, when Chuanxiong is used, several conditions should be noted, such as hypertensive patients, hyperactive patients, and patients with yin deficiency and fire, or should be used with caution or in combination. Chuanxiong is known as a qi medicine in the blood, which travels up to the top and down to the foot and sea, but it should be used in different combinations according to the location of the lesion.
